高效液相色谱法分离邻、对位硝基甲苯同分异构体

Separation of p-Nitrotoluene and o-Nitrotoluene Isomers Compound by High Performance Liquid Chromatography

【摘要】 利用高效液相色谱法对邻硝基甲苯和对硝基甲苯2种同分异构体的分离作了系统的研究.选择十八烷基键合相色谱柱COSMOSIL5C18-AR-Ⅱ(6.0mm×250mm),甲醇作为样品溶剂,甲醇和水的混合物作为流动相.确定了分离的最佳色谱条件为室温、V(甲醇)∶V(水)=70∶30、检测波长278nm、流动相流速1.0mL/min.回收率验证结果显示,准确度和灵敏度均符合分离要求.

【Abstract】 In this paper,the separation of p-nitrotoluene and o-nitrotoluene was studied comprehensively by high performance liquid chromatography.By comparison,C18 bonded-phase chromatography column of COSMO- SIL 5C18-AR-Ⅱ(6.0 mm×250 mm)was selected,methanol as solvent of specimen and mixture of methanol and water as mobile phase.The best chromatogryphy conditions are:room temperature,V(methanol):V(wa- ter)=70:30,detected wavelength is 278 nm and velocity of flow 1.0 mL/min.In addition,the method was validated by recoveries experiment.The results show this method is reproducible and sensitive enough for sepa- ration of p-nitrotoluene and o-nitrotoluene.
